Mayfield Arrested On Possession Of Meth Charges

Former NASCAR driver Jeremy Mayfield has been arrested on possession of methamphetamine charges, according to WBTV. Mayfield has been suspended from NASCAR since 2009.

Hendrick, Wife Suffer Minor Injuries In Plane Crash

Hendrick Motorsports owner Rick Hendrick and his wife suffered minor injuries when an small jet they were on lost its brakes and crash landed in Key West, Florida.

Martin To Replace David Reutimann In MWR’s No. 00

Mark Martin to replace David Reutimann in Michael Waltrip Racing’s No. 00 Sprint Cup Toyota In 2012. He is likely to run 30 races next season.

Stewart Edges Johnson In Wild Martinsville Race

Tony Stewart passed Jimmie Johnson on a restart with three laps left in Sunday’s Tums Fast Relief 500 at Martinsville Speedway and held off Johnson’s desperate bid for the win on the final lap.

Hamlin Captures First Career Truck Series Victory

Denny Hamlin drove through the field after a pit stop on Lap 134 and won Saturday’s Kroger 200 Camping World Truck Series race at Martinsville Speedway in his only start this year.
